[quote=Anonymous]Type 2 diabetes is increasing in kids, but is still pretty rare. Does your son have symptoms like excessive thirst, urination, fatigue, or frequent infections, or sores that heal slowly? If he had type 1 diabetes, he would probably be loosing weight and very tired. Type 1 is usually not linked to weight High cholesterol in young kids is rare too. I would have your son keep a food and exercise diary for a week before you go to the DR and show it to her. Aim to exercise at least an hour a day. Teach him about nutrition and how to cook some basic healthy dishes Also, diabetes and obesity runs in my family. My son loves to watch the Biggest Loser, which can be a big eye opener.
